Abstract

The invention discloses a convenient-to-use fishing device for breeding procambarus clarkii. The convenient-to-use fishing device comprises a fixing plate, a supporting rod is fixedly connected to a left side of a top surface of the fixing plate, a top end of the supporting rod is rotatably connected with a tail end of an electric telescopic rod through a pin shaft, and a guide mechanism is arranged on the electric telescopic rod; a servo motor is fixedly connected to a right side of the top surface of the fixing plate, a rotating rod is driven to rotate through a hand-cranking rotating handle, a second bevel gear is driven to rotate, a lead screw is driven to rotate through a meshing effect of a first bevel gear and the second bevel gear, a sliding block is driven to move upwards through a rotation of the lead screw, thus the electric telescopic rod is driven by a connecting rod to be perpendicular to the supporting rod; and the electric telescopic rod is started to extend through a controller, the servo motor is started, a winding roller is driven to rotate through the servo motor, a steel wire rope is released, a fishing net enters water under an action of gravity to conduct fishing and an operation is convenient.

technical field [0001] The invention relates to the technical field of lobster farming, in particular to a convenient fishing device for lobster farming. Background technique [0002] Freshwater lobster, commonly known as crayfish, is also known as crayfish and crayfish in various parts of China, and commonly known as shrimp in Singapore. It is a kind of freshwater shrimp, which is similar to a lobster but small in size, and is widely distributed all over the world. Freshwater lobster has the characteristics of fast growth, large size, high yield, miscellaneous food habits, high meat yield, and strong adaptability to the environment. It is also the main species of lobster farming in my country, and is mostly distributed in rivers, reservoirs or artificial ponds.
